Onboarding note for maintainers: the old Harwick job queue is being replaced by Lanterndeck. During the transition, both systems run side by side; writes go to Lanterndeck, with Harwick as read-only fallback. Do not delete Harwick tables until the burn-down dashboard reads zero. Decrypting the archived Harwick queue snapshots requires the passphrase recorded below.

vault phrase of kawip-fahof = istax-fraion-oliael-jorius-ralir

Welcome aboard! One thing you'll touch early: the Stallport occupancy feed, which pushes per-level counts from the Greyfield garages every 15 seconds. Counts drift when a sensor flakes, so there's a nightly reconciliation job — don't panic if midday numbers look off by a few stalls. Feed schema and quirks are documented on the page below.

runbook for tagug-hafog: https://jira.lumiclabs.internal/projects/pages/pages/9773c0d8

## Onboarding: Turnwell Counter Service

For the weekly eng sync: Turnwell counts turnstile events at Harrowfield Arena and publishes gate totals every ten seconds. New joiners get read access by default. Writes to the calibration table require the sealed config store, which locks after any unclean shutdown — this bit us twice last quarter, so know the procedure. Unsealing is a one-command operation from the gate-side console and should be demoed at each new hire's first sync. The command prompts for the recovery passphrase below.

recovery phrase for bajog-kahif: wenael-ulawyn

Hi team,

Before I hand off the 3.2 release, please note the humidity sensor drift reported on Verdana controllers in the Elmbrook trial site. Drift exceeds 4% after roughly ten days of continuous operation; firmware 3.2.1 adds an automatic recalibration cycle every 72 hours. Support should advise growers to install 3.2.1 and trigger a manual recalibration once. The hotfix bundle must be verified before distribution, so I'm including the signing key used for the 3.2.1 packages below.

release key, fahof-yagap: bky3_m5d